Addressing Ear Itching While Wearing Hearing Aids: Ask Dr. Goldberg

Are you dealing with persistent itching in your ears since starting hearing aids? You're not alone! Many people find that the fitting of hearing aids can occasionally lead to ear discomfort. This is often due to reasons like constant pressure, sweat buildup, or allergic responses to the materials of the hearing aid. But don't worry! There are several practical tips you can implement to reduce ear itching and keep your ears happy.
